Skip to content

Commit 1873e4b

Browse files
committed
Update provider examples with zhipu and gemini variants
1 parent 36bbae1 commit 1873e4b

1 file changed

Lines changed: 15 additions & 5 deletions

File tree

doc/llm-providers.md

Lines changed: 15 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-22,16 +22,26 @@ The LLM chat feature supports multiple “provider” presets, all proxied serve
2222
- For legacy single-model users, provider defaults to `openai_style`.
2323

2424
### Example provider configs (common free/trial tiers)
25-
- **Zhipu GLM 4.5 Flash** (OpenAI-compatible):
25+
- **Zhipu (Z.AI) GLM (OpenAI-compatible)**:
2626
- Provider: `openai_style`
2727
- Base URL: `https://open.bigmodel.cn/api/paas/v4`
28-
- Model: `glm-4.5-flash`
28+
- Endpoint note: v4 commonly supports `POST /chat/completions` (legacy `/completions` may 404)
29+
- Model: e.g. `glm-4.5-flash` (availability/quotas vary)
2930
- Auth: `Authorization: Bearer <your-api-key>`
30-
- **Google Gemini 1.5 Flash** (trial tier if available):
31+
32+
- **Google Gemini (Gemini API / AI Studio)**:
3133
- Provider: `gemini`
32-
- Base URL: `https://generativelanguage.googleapis.com`
33-
- Model: `gemini-1.5-flash`
34+
- Base URL: `https://generativelanguage.googleapis.com/v1beta`
35+
- Model: e.g. `gemini-2.5-flash` (check current listings)
3436
- Auth: `x-goog-api-key: <your-api-key>`
37+
- Usage note: rate limits depend on project tier; see AI Studio for RPM/TPM/RPD.
38+
39+
- **Gemini via OpenAI-compatible mode**:
40+
- Provider: `openai_style`
41+
- Base URL: `https://generativelanguage.googleapis.com/v1beta/openai/`
42+
- Model: e.g. `gemini-2.5-flash`
43+
- Auth: `Authorization: Bearer <your-api-key>` (as used by OpenAI SDK semantics)
44+
3545
- **OpenAI-compatible community gateways** (if you have a key):
3646
- Provider: `openai_style`
3747
- Base URL: gateway base (e.g., `https://api.openai.com` or your proxy)

0 commit comments

Comments
 (0)